On this week's Eye on Travel Podcast with Peter Greenberg, Peter takes a look at foreign travel through two different lenses. Elaine Sciolino - Author of Adventures of the Louvre: How to Fall in Love with the World’s Greatest Museum - joins the program to discuss the history of what could easily be considered the most famous museum in the world: The Louvre in Paris. Then, Jack Ezon - Founder of Embark Beyond - with a report on a new travel trend dubbed “Ozempic travel” and how it is unexpectedly redefining wellness travel.
